Industrial display procurement teams at major supermarkets and retail chains face a common challenge: selecting systems that balance structural load capacity with high flexibility. When purchasing snack displays, engineering departments must evaluate several critical parameters to ensure durability under commercial use:
Commercial shelving must feature verified structural gauge thicknesses. By using premium steel (such as cold-rolled Q235 steel profiles), shelves support heavy items (e.g., beverages, boxed goods, oils) without structural warping. Heavy-duty applications require structural calculations based on finite element analysis (FEA).
In environments with high relative humidity or temperature shifts, powder coating durability is key. Displays must undergo multi-stage pretreatments (cleaning, acid pickling, and phosphating) prior to electrostatic powder spray application. This treatment ensures excellent corrosion resistance and stands up to cleaning chemicals.
High global freight rates require display systems to use space-efficient KD (Knocked Down) designs. Systems should pack flat to maximize container space while keeping setup simple for retail employees using boltless interlocking components.
Global distribution networks require compliance with safety standards such as AS4084 (Australia), RMI standards (USA), and CE certifications (Europe). Structural designs must incorporate physical lock-in safety pins and seismic bracing to prevent accidental shelf displacement.
Additionally, the rise of hybrid warehouse-retail operations—pioneered by membership clubs—means that snack display shelving often serves double duty as inventory pallet storage. In these layouts, lower tiers function as active shopper-facing display zones, while upper tiers store heavy pallets containing bulk inventory.
